Robert K. Rasmussen is a professor of bankruptcy law who was the dean of the Gould School of Law at the University of Southern California from 2007 until 2015.

He is the author of a much-discussed critique of the way U.S. and Canadian courts have handled the bankruptcy of the Nortel entities, Nortel Bankruptcy Sets Dangerous Precedent for Lending.
